postgresql entered FATAL state, too many start retries too quickly

Open RyougiShiki-214 opened this issue 1 year ago • 3 comments

Docker version 25.0.3, build 4debf41 I found that I cannot login through Kitsu's default username and password, so I checked the console and got those error:

root@MyServer:~# docker run --init -ti --rm -p 80:80 -p 1080:1080 --name cgwire cgwire/cgwire [WARN tini (7)] Tini is not running as PID 1 and isn't registered as a child subreaper. Zombie processes will not be re-parented to Tini, so zombie reaping won't work. To fix the problem, use the -s option or set the environment variable TINI_SUBREAPER to register Tini as a child subreaper, or run Tini as PID 1. Running Zou... 2024-04-05 03:42:19,035 CRIT Supervisor is running as root. Privileges were not dropped because no user is specified in the config file. If you intend to run as root, you can set user=root in the config file to avoid this message. 2024-04-05 03:42:19,039 INFO RPC interface 'supervisor' initialized 2024-04-05 03:42:19,039 CRIT Server 'unix_http_server' running without any HTTP authentication checking 2024-04-05 03:42:19,039 INFO supervisord started with pid 12 2024-04-05 03:42:20,041 INFO spawned: 'gunicorn' with pid 15 2024-04-05 03:42:20,042 INFO spawned: 'gunicorn-events' with pid 16 2024-04-05 03:42:20,059 INFO spawned: 'redis' with pid 17 2024-04-05 03:42:20,060 INFO spawnerr: unknown error making dispatchers for 'postgresql': EACCES 2024-04-05 03:42:20,063 INFO spawned: 'nginx' with pid 18 2024-04-05 03:42:21,082 INFO success: gunicorn entered RUNNING state, process has stayed up for > than 1 seconds (startsecs) 2024-04-05 03:42:21,082 INFO success: gunicorn-events entered RUNNING state, process has stayed up for > than 1 seconds (startsecs) 2024-04-05 03:42:21,082 INFO success: redis entered RUNNING state, process has stayed up for > than 1 seconds (startsecs) 2024-04-05 03:42:21,083 INFO spawnerr: unknown error making dispatchers for 'postgresql': EACCES 2024-04-05 03:42:21,084 INFO success: nginx entered RUNNING state, process has stayed up for > than 1 seconds (startsecs) 2024-04-05 03:42:23,086 INFO spawnerr: unknown error making dispatchers for 'postgresql': EACCES 2024-04-05 03:42:26,087 INFO spawnerr: unknown error making dispatchers for 'postgresql': EACCES 2024-04-05 03:42:26,087 INFO gave up: postgresql entered FATAL state, too many start retries too quickly image

Today I tried to build the docker image from this repo instead of pull image from docker hub, and I got it running well. For comparison, I tried the image cgwire/cgwire from Docker Hub, and the error appeared again. It seems that something went wrong in the Docker Hub image, and the error still exist in Docker Hub image today.
